Application
U-73122 水合物已用于研究磷脂酶C(PLC)信号在调节沙鼠 Reissner′s 膜(RM)中的上皮 Na+通道(ENaC)功能中的作用。U-73122 还用于研究人脐静脉内皮细胞(HUVEC)中的局部钙反应。
Biochem/physiol Actions
抑制 PPI 水解成 IP3,导致细胞溶质游离钙的减少。抑制 G蛋白- 磷脂酶C 活化的偶联,同时保持不受 cAMP 产生的影响。
